Sunday, February 18, 2007

Thanks for Your Service; Pardon the Roaches

A truly disturbing and sad account of how our injured soldiers are treated at Walter Reed. This is unconscionable, especially under the direction of an administration that purports to care about "our brave men and women in uniform."

